My car has been parked in the garage for over a week after washing it. I just walked by my car and noticed my passenger pony projector hanging by the wire. I checked the driver side and its just about to fall out as well. My car has about 1600 miles on it, and I never slam my doors. It looks like the tabs that clip in the light just break right off. This is definitely a design flaw, and I fear that just replacing the projector will end with the same result.
